Output 382a85c96f103ea1d6093c857de54be3c47585682e0de6b8daefb40195085478:8

value
17570000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e37b593952c698a8fad33529607af5961aeb3f2 OP_EQUAL
address
3G7bRbrktGhdwSFYtbRrKUep4JW5iUz6jf
transaction
382a85c96f103ea1d6093c857de54be3c47585682e0de6b8daefb40195085478
spent
true